Arandú Bar

Location:
Malecón Maldonado 113
Iquitos, Peru

Bar, Restaurant

By Kris Dreessen

Malecón Maldonado, the riverside walkway in Iquitos, draws crowds of people each night to watch the sun set, and hang out with street performers who often dance with snakes. Arandú Bar is so close it's part of the action. The bar is beside the walkway and a few steps from one of its well-known landmarks—what looks like a giant picture frame decorated with colorful tiles and set in a fountain. It frames the Amazon beyond. You don't even have to get up from your table take a picture of it. Art is modern and the rock music can get loud. You may have to holler to be heard by your companions if you sit inside. Share tales of recent travels with other adventurers who make Arandú a popular stop.

Price Description: Pilsener beers are about $1.25 to $3 (4 to 10 nuevo soles). soda is less than a dollar (3 nuevo soles).
